What Defines an American Fridge Freezer?
Unlike standard European "tall" fridge freezers, which are typically 60cm wide, American models are considerably wider, typically varying from 80cm to 92cm. They typically feature a side-by-side design, where the freezer sits on the left and the fridge on the right. Nevertheless, modern market patterns have introduced the "French Door" style, which features a wide fridge on the top and freezer drawers listed below.
The specifying attribute of these home appliances is capacity. With volumes often going beyond 500 liters, they are designed to keep a complete week's worth of groceries for a big home with ease.
The Ice Dispenser: Plumbed vs. Non-Plumbed
When choosing an Best American Fridge Freezers UK fridge freezer with an ice dispenser, the most vital choice involves the water source. This option affects setup costs, maintenance, and where the device can be placed in the cooking area.
Plumbed Models
Plumbed fridge freezers are connected directly to the mains supply of water by means of a flexible plastic pipe.
- Pros: Unlimited supply of ice and cooled water; no requirement to by hand refill a tank.
- Cons: Requires proximity to a water source; might require expert installation; requires regular filter modifications.
Non-Plumbed Models
Non-plumbed designs use an internal water tank (generally located inside the fridge door or on a shelf) that should be manually refilled.
- Pros: Can be placed anywhere in the kitchen; no pipes abilities required; no danger of pipe leaks behind the unit.
- Cons: Limited ice production based on tank size; the tank takes up important rack area; requires manual labor to refill.
Comparison Table: Plumbed vs. Non-Plumbed
| Function | Plumbed Fridge Freezer | Non-Plumbed Fridge Freezer |
|---|---|---|
| Water Source | Mains water line | Internal manual water tank |
| Setup | Expert plumbing often required | Plug-and-play |
| Upkeep | Regular water filter replacements | Manual cleansing of the tank |
| Convenience | High (Continuous supply) | Medium (Requires refilling) |
| Flexibility | Fixed (Near water supply) | High (Anywhere near a socket) |
| Ice Types | Cubed and Crushed | Cubed and Crushed |

2. Advanced Cooling Technology
The majority of American Style Fridge Freezers fridge freezers make use of "Total No Frost" technology. This uses fans to flow cold air, preventing ice accumulation on the walls and food. Other innovative functions consist of:
- Dual Cooling: Separate cooling systems for the fridge and freezer to avoid smell transfer and keep optimal humidity.
- Inverter Compressors: These perform at variable speeds, making the home appliance quieter and more energy-efficient than traditional models.
3. Organizational Versatility
With wider racks and bigger door bins, these systems permit for better organization. Features such as humidity-controlled crisper drawers keep vegetables and fruits fresh for longer, while "MyZone" or "FlexZone" compartments allow users to switch a section of the appliance between fridge and freezer modes depending on existing needs.
Technical Considerations: Size and Space
Before buying an American fridge freezer, it is vital to measure the desired area properly. Due to the fact that these units are significantly larger than basic models, they need mindful planning.
Measurements to Consider:
- Width: Ensure there suffices room for the doors to open totally. Lots of models require the doors to open beyond 90 degrees to enable the internal drawers to be taken out.
- Depth: These units are typically deeper than basic kitchen area counters. Homeowners need to check if they mind the unit protruding slightly or if they choose a "counter-depth" design.
- Clearance: Manufacturers suggest a gap of at least 1-- 2cm around the sides and 5cm at the back for correct ventilation.

Upkeep and Upkeep
To make sure the ice dispenser remains sanitary and the appliance runs efficiently, routine upkeep is required.
- Water Filter Replacement: For plumbed designs, filters should generally be replaced every 6 months. This makes sure the water stays devoid of chlorine, lead, and sediment.
- Ice Bin Cleaning: Occasionally, ice can clump together if not utilized regularly. It is advised to clear the ice bin when a month and wash it with warm soapy water.
- Coil Cleaning: Dust accumulation on the condenser coils at the back or bottom of the system can force the motor to work harder. Vacuuming these coils annually can extend the life of the appliance.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Do American fridge freezers use more electrical power?
Generally, yes, due to their size. However, modern designs with 'E' or 'F' energy ratings (on the new A-G scale) are much more efficient than older designs. Constantly examine the kWh/annum figure on the energy label.
2. Can I install a plumbed design myself?
Numerous units come with a DIY plumbing kit that links to a basic washing device valve. Nevertheless, if a brand-new water line needs to be tapped into the copper piping, an expert plumber is recommended.
3. What happens if the ice maker freezes up?
This is generally caused by the freezer temperature level being set too low or the dispenser flap being stuck open by a roaming ice. Defrosting the dispenser area or adjusting the temperature normally fixes the concern.
4. Do non-plumbed models still use crushed ice?
Yes, most high-end non-plumbed models include internal motors that can squash ice just as effectively as plumbed variations.
5. Why is the water from the dispenser not cold?
At first, the water being in the internal pipework may be at space temperature. Most designs have an internal tank (normally 1-- 2 liters) that chills the water. When that reservoir is emptied, the water will be as cool as your mains supply till the system has time to chill more.
